Flying to Malatya? Think about an airport pick-up
Take the hassle out of arrival day by picking up a car hire at Malatya Airport. If you're flying to Malatya through this airport, simply pick up your ride after landing and roll out. The drive to the city centre is about 32 kilometres and takes around 35 minutes.

Good to know
Rental age requirements aren't always the same across the board. Companies can set their own policies, and if you're under the minimum age, you could face extra fees or restrictions. Check the exact rules for each supplier before booking your rental in Türkiye (Turkey).
Add a car seat to your Malatya car rental booking if you're planning to travel with the kids. Guidelines vary from one place to another, but using a child seat suited to their age and size is always the safest option.
You'll be asked to provide some documents when you get to the rental desk. As a rule, bring your physical driver's licence, a credit card with enough funds for the excess (debit cards usually aren't accepted), and another form of photo ID. Your booking will confirm exactly what's required.
Take a few moments to get used to your rental. Set up your seat and mirrors, test the brakes and blinkers, and get a feel for its handling before you drive away. And remember to stay on the right side of the road in Türkiye (Turkey).
Local speed limits can vary, but it's normally around 45kph in built-up areas and 100kph or so on highways. Always follow the posted signs.
The blood alcohol concentration (BAC) limit in Türkiye (Turkey) is 0.05%. Because alcohol affects each person differently, the surest choice is to avoid drinks so you remain legal to drive.
One of the busiest times to be out on the roads in this destination is around 6pm. Make driving easier by avoiding peak periods in general.
The Turkish lira (TRY) is the currency you'll be using for general expenses and activities. Pay with a credit or debit card when you can, but have some cash handy when electronic payments aren't possible.

Hit the road: Where to drive to from Malatya
Elazig should be on your to-do list if you're eager to visit Harput house and Harput Kalesi. This city is around 88 kilometres northeast of central Malatya.
